→ Samoa visa for Sammarinese citizens
As a San Marino passport holder, your journey to Samoa is facilitated by visa-free entry, allowing for an extended stay of up to 60 days, perfect for exploring this island paradise. While the primary available visa type is for tourism, its use is not required given your passport's visa-free status for this destination, a distinct advantage compared to many other travel routes. Upon arrival, consider the time difference, as Samoa operates 13 hours ahead of San Marino, and be prepared for local customs, though English is widely spoken alongside Samoan.
